
The AirTAC Airtac TMIC Guided Cylinder with Guide Unit TMICL20X200 is a genuine guide-frame (guided) pneumatic cylinder — a Ø20mm double-acting MI mini cylinder built into a twin-rod guide unit running on linear bearings. The guide frame absorbs side load and torque so the 200mm stroke stays true, giving you a ready-to-mount linear slide without a separate guide.
Built around a twin-rod aluminium guide frame on linear bearings, the TMICL20X200 is a double-acting guided slide that keeps the Ø8 mm rod true over its 200 mm travel. A needle-set variable air cushion at both ends absorbs high-speed end-of-stroke shock, ensuring quiet, square motion. The 1/8" port feeds a 20 mm bore delivering 157 N of push force at 0.5 MPa.
Because the frame carries the torque, thrust is not the guided-load limit; you must size the allowable payload from the load-offset curve. For vertical push-up moves, expect about 8 kg of safe lifting capacity with a 2:1 margin (roughly 94 N working thrust), load curve permitting. Note this SKU lacks a magnet, so it cannot take CMSG/DMSG/EMSG sensors.

Specifications follow the official AirTAC TMI/TMIC datasheet. Guide frame & fixed plate: aluminum alloy; matching cylinder: MI/MIC round-body mini cylinder. Allowable load depends on the load-offset distance — consult the TMI/TMIC maximum-load curves before final selection. Thread options: PT (blank) / G.

Thrust equals the underlying MI cylinder. The usable load a guide frame can carry is limited by the load-offset curve, not by thrust alone — always check both. Actual force is lower than theoretical due to friction and back-pressure.

TMI/TMIC family: TMI (bumper) / TMIC (cushion), bearing M (brass) / L (linear). Order the guide frame separately as F-TMICL20X200 when needed.
Lifts light jigs weighing up to 8 kg using the 157 N push force, where the low-friction linear bearings ensure smooth, accurate vertical travel without stick-slip.
Pushes small products across a belt over the 200 mm stroke, relying on the needle-set air cushion to decelerate the mass quietly at high cycle rates.
Moves a light machining head or gauge into place, using the twin-rod frame to resist side loads and maintain precise alignment over the long 200 mm travel.
If 157 N of push at 0.5 MPa is too much, step down to the 16 mm bore (100.5 N push); if you need more force, the 25 mm bore offers 245.3 N. Choose these linear bearings over the brass-bearing TMICM when low friction and high travel precision matter more than torsional stiffness. The variable air cushion is essential for this 200 mm stroke if you are cycling at high speeds, as it prevents harsh end impacts.
Always verify the payload against the maximum-load curves based on your offset distance. Since this specific SKU has no -S magnet, it cannot accept position sensors; order the -S variant if your application requires CMSG, DMSG, or EMSG switches. For holding a load on air loss, add an external rod lock or pilot check valve.
